The joys and challenges of being a big brother or big sister

Image
 Being an older sibling or brother may be beneficial and difficult at the same time. It's a chance to forge a unique link with a younger sister, but it also carries a lot of responsibility. Being able to serve as an example for your younger sibling is one of the benefits of being a big brother or big sister. You can encourage and drive them to be their best selves because you're the older sister. You can impart your own knowledge and insight to help them through the difficulties of life. A big brother or big sister is someone who others can look up to and depend on for support. Making enduring memories with your sibling is another benefit of being a big brother or big sister. Playing together, telling stories, or traveling together can all serve to deepen your relationship and establish a special tie between you and your sister. Sharing childhood memories with your siblings

Image
It might be really beneficial to connect and bond with your siblings by talking about your shared childhood experiences. Siblings have a special experience growing up together that no one else completely understands. Siblings may become closer as a result of the nostalgia and tenderness that those memories might evoke. It's simple to lose touch with our siblings as we age and forget the happy times we had together. But spending time remembering our youth can be a great opportunity to reconnect with our siblings and forge stronger bonds between us. Other memories may be humorous and comical, such as the time you both got in trouble for writing on the walls or the time you attempted to create your own handmade ice cream and it went horribly wrong. Other memories, such as the time you helped each other through a trying family issue or the time you went on a particular trip together, might be more emotional and meaningful.
